Arriving in Medellin
Jose Maria Cordova International Airport (MDE)
Jose Maria Cordova International Airport (MDE) to central Medellin takes around 35 minutes to reach by car. The centre is roughly 18 kilometres away.

Enrique Olaya Herrera Airport (EOH)
Enrique Olaya Herrera Airport (EOH) is about 3 kilometres from the centre of Medellin. After your flight from Minneapolis to Medellin, it takes approximately 15 minutes to reach the heart of the city in a cab or ride-share.
If you hop on public transport, you'll get to the city centre in 30 minutes or so.

Explore more of Colombia
Bogota is just one of the many cities in Colombia waiting to be discovered once you've taken in the sights of Medellin. Around 241 kilometres to the south-east, check out popular attractions including Gold Museum, Usaquen Train Station and Urbanización Villas del Madrigal - Molino del Viento Park.
Cali is another well-known destination in Colombia and is around 322 kilometres south of Medellin. No journey is complete without visiting Cristo Rey, Gato de Tejada and Caliwood Museo de la Cinematografia.
